House Stucco Repair in Ventura County, CA
House stucco repair services address issues related to the exterior coating of a home that is finished with stucco. This service covers a variety of projects, including fixing cracks, holes, or damaged sections, removing and replacing deteriorated stucco, and addressing moisture-related problems that can compromise the integrity of the exterior. Homeowners often seek stucco repair to improve curb appeal, prevent further damage, and maintain the structural safety of their property.
Before requesting stucco repair,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the damage, the causes behind it, and the best approach for restoring the exterior. It's important to assess whether issues are superficial or indicative of underlying problems such as water intrusion or foundation movement. Clear communication about the scope of work, materials used, and the desired finish can help ensure the repair process meets expectations and preserves the home's appearance and durability.

House Stucco Repair Questions
What types of stucco damage can be repaired? Common issues like cracks, holes, and water damage can typically be repaired to restore the exterior surface.
Is stucco repair necessary for minor cracks? Yes, even small cracks should be addressed to prevent further deterioration and maintain the appearance.
What causes stucco to crack or deteriorate? Factors such as settling, moisture exposure, and temperature changes can lead to cracking and damage over time.
How does repair differ from complete stucco replacement? Repair focuses on fixing specific damaged areas, while replacement involves removing and reapplying the entire stucco surface when damage is extensive.
